Swyft Media, a company driving the emojification of brand marketing, helping brands and advertisers become a part of the world’s largest conversation, recently announced Swyft Emoji Keyboards. Designed to work across any iOS or Android compatible mobile messaging app or social network, Swyft Emoji Keyboards empower brands to create highly customised digital keyboards that can be used to reach millennials with personalised, engaging and shareable branded content in the places they spend a majority of their time – mobile messaging and social media apps. Swyft Emoji Keyboards help brands and advertisers create a fun, non-intrusive and emotional connection with consumers by allowing them to take their favourite character, brand, sports team or icon with them wherever they go. Swyft has introduced a number of new branded keyboards including Peanuts,1-800-Flowers, the University of Florida Gators, Notre Dame Fighting Irish, Dark Horse Comics Hellboy, Itty Bitty Hellboy, Emoji DC, and Leopold the Robot among many others. All of the keyboards are available on the Apple iTunes App Store and Google Play Store. Swyft Media Inc. is a wholly owned subsidiary of Monotype Imaging Holdings, Inc.

With Swyft Emoji Keyboards, brands are no longer limited to reaching consumers with one-and-done branded content, like t-shirts or posters. Instead, emoji keyboards make brands a focal point of the consumer conversation with content that consumers want to engage with and share. Brands and advertisers use Swyft Emoji Keyboards to build brand awareness, as an element of broader marketing campaigns and as an impactful way to emotionally connect with consumers – without bombarding them with intrusive and unwanted banner ads. Additionally, Swyft Media provides brands and advertisers with real-time analytics and metrics on their campaigns, including insights such as when and where content is being downloaded as well as how it’s being used and shared.

Swyft Emoji Keyboards can be customised by brands and advertisers and then pushed through the Apple iTunes App Store and Google Play Store – giving consumers the power to carry their favourite brand in their pocket. Whether consumers are using iMessage, WhatsApp, Facebook Messenger, LINE, WeChat or any other number of messaging apps, they now have the power to share content from their favourite branded emoji keyboard.

Brands and agencies looking to create customised keyboards have access to the expertise of Swyft Media’s extensive team of professional “chat artists” whose sole responsibility is to understand the mobile messaging and social media landscape and advise brands on the best way to represent their campaign across these mediums. With more than 10,000 branded emoji, stickers and other digital content created to date, Swyft Media’s chat artists understand the types of branded content that millennials love and help brands create what they believe will be the most effective emoji content for their campaign.
